How to Make Caprese Grilled Chicken with Balsamic Reduction Recipe
Ready to whip up this culinary masterpiece? Follow these simple steps to create your very own Caprese Grilled Chicken with Balsamic Reduction Recipe!
Step 1: Grill the Chicken
Fire up your grill and preheat it to medium-high heat. Season your boneless chicken breasts with salt and pepper. Grill them for about 6-7 minutes on each side or until they are fully cooked and juicy.
Step 2: Create the Balsamic Reduction
While your chicken is grilling, grab a small saucepan or skillet. Pour in the balsamic vinegar and bring it to a gentle simmer over medium heat. Allow it to reduce by half, stirring occasionally. Once thickened, stir in the butter until it melts and blends beautifully. Set aside.
Step 3: Assemble the Caprese Delight
Once your chicken is cooked to perfection, it’s time to assemble! Top each chicken breast with a slice of creamy mozzarella cheese, followed by a fresh basil leaf and a juicy tomato slice.
Step 4: Drizzle & Serve
Generously drizzle the balsamic reduction over the topped chicken and serve warm. Your taste buds will thank you!
Pro Tips for Making Caprese Grilled Chicken with Balsamic Reduction Recipe
– Marinate the Chicken: For extra flavor, marinate your chicken in olive oil, garlic, and Italian herbs for about an hour before grilling.
– Use Fresh Ingredients: Fresh basil and ripe tomatoes will elevate the flavor profile, making this dish sing!
– Don’t Skip the Reduction: Allowing the balsamic vinegar to reduce concentrates its sweetness and adds a lovely glaze to your chicken.
– Check Chicken Temperature: Ensure your chicken reaches an internal temperature of 165°F for perfectly juicy results.

Make Ahead and Storage
Storing Leftovers
Store any leftover chicken in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
Freezing
This dish freezes well! Just make sure to store it in a freezer-safe container. It will stay fresh for up to 3 months.
Reheating
Reheat your chicken in the oven covered with foil at 350°F until warmed through. You can also enjoy it cold on a salad!

Ingredients
- 6 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 1/4 cup balsamic vinegar
- 1 tablespoon butter
- 6 slices mozzarella cheese
- 6 slices tomato
- 6 large basil leaves
Instructions
- Preheat your grill and cook the chicken breasts until fully cooked through.
- In a saucepan, add balsamic vinegar and simmer until reduced by half. Stir in butter until combined, then set aside.
- Once chicken is cooked, top each breast with a slice of mozzarella cheese, a basil leaf, and a slice of tomato.
- Drizzle the balsamic reduction over the top and serve warm.
